The Savannah: Ghost Tour for Morons – Comedy and Ghost Tour offers a lively twist on exploring Savannah’s ghostly past. Priced as a 1-hour experience, this tour is hosted by the amusingly unqualified Morons duo, Boo Berry and Count Chocula. With a rating of 4.5, it promises a fun, comedic, and frightful adventure through the city’s shadowy streets. The tour departs from the River Street Marketplace at 502 E. River Street and takes you on a ride through Savannah’s cobblestone streets and squares. While aimed at adults, this tour emphasizes humor alongside ghost stories, making it a perfect choice for those looking for entertainment with a spooky twist.
This unique blend of comedy and ghost lore creates an experience that’s both amusing and chilling. Keep in mind, it’s not suitable for children under 16 due to its humor and content. The tour begins at the well-known River Street Marketplace, located at 502 E. River Street in Savannah. This lively spot serves as an easy-to-find meeting point, with precise coordinates provided for clarity. From here, the Morons duo leads guests through the historic streets of Savannah, promising a memorable mix of humor and haunted tales. Arriving 20 minutes early is recommended to ensure a smooth start, especially since the tour lasts only one hour.

Once the tour begins, expect to rumble through Savannah’s cobblestone streets and shadowy squares. The narrative includes stories of murder, yellow fever, and even googly-eyed generals, delivered with a comedic twist by hosts who are intentionally unqualified but undeniably entertaining. This approach makes the tour feel lively and lighthearted, despite the spooky subject matter. The tour’s pace is designed to keep guests engaged without feeling rushed, perfect for those who enjoy a brisk, humorous stroll through history.
The Morons duo bring a comedic flair to the ghostly tales. Their hilarious commentary adds a level of fun that elevates the typical ghost tour. The storytelling is filled with funny anecdotes alongside the spooky stories, making it a ridiculous yet captivating ride through Savannah’s supernatural elements. Their style may include humorous exaggerations and playful jabs at the local politicians, adding an additional layer of entertainment.

Is this tour suitable for children?
No, the tour is not suitable for children under 16 due to its humorous content and themes.
Where does the tour start?
It departs from the River Street Marketplace at 502 E. River Street, Savannah.
Can I cancel my booking?
Yes, cancellations are accepted up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.
How long is the tour?
The tour lasts approximately 1 hour.
